What a carpentry invoice template for product management is and why it matters

A carpentry invoice template for product management is a standardized document that captures itemized charges, labor, materials, delivery and project-related costs for carpentry goods and assemblies. It supports version control, product SKUs, batch tracking, and change-order lines so product managers and shop teams can reconcile manufacturing runs, custom orders, and service visits. When integrated with digital signature and document workflow systems, the template reduces disputes, accelerates payment cycles, and creates a persistent audit trail that ties invoices to purchase orders, work orders, and shipping records for clearer financial reporting.

Core features to include in a product-focused carpentry invoice template

Design templates to capture product details, lifecycle context, and approval metadata so teams can link invoices to production and inventory systems.

Line-item SKU

Structured SKU fields with quantity, unit cost, finish options and batch or serial numbers so finance and operations can reconcile produced units to billed charges with consistent identifiers.

Change-order rows

Dedicated lines for change orders, with reference numbers, effective dates, and approval signatures to ensure modifications to scope are documented and billable adjustments are auditable.

Attachments

Support for photos, cut lists, drawings, and delivery receipts attached to the invoice to provide evidence for workmanship, condition, and completed scope tied to each line item.

Approval routing

Configurable reviewer chains with optional conditional routing based on amount, SKU type, or project to reduce manual follow-ups and maintain compliance with internal controls.

Best practices for secure and accurate invoice use in product management

Adopt consistent controls and validation to reduce disputes and maintain traceability between product work and billing.

Standardize field names and codes across systems
Use consistent SKU and cost center codes shared between ERP, inventory, and invoicing systems so automated matching succeeds and manual reconciliation is minimized.
Require evidence for nonstandard charges
Attach photographs, signed change orders, or delivery confirmations for any charge outside baseline scope to reduce the risk of rejection and speed approvals.
Enforce role-based approvals for high-value items
Set approval thresholds for project managers and finance so only authorized personnel can sign off on large or atypical invoices, preserving internal controls.
Retain immutable audit records for each invoice
Keep a secure, timestamped audit trail that records edits, views, and signatures to support financial audits and defend against billing disputes.
